Output 81563f64d0ff1b6930ac7e41f28fa69445d8ca7b81e7cd601dd08bc85a4b340f:0

value
397100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7afa333ff9664fd8b268d1bf5f39449c768920d OP_EQUAL
address
3MMTcJ6bKSyWBif91XJFJ1Sq3jq3xBRT5i
transaction
81563f64d0ff1b6930ac7e41f28fa69445d8ca7b81e7cd601dd08bc85a4b340f
confirmations
264902
spent
true